The cheapest way to get from Crestet to Carpentras is to bus which costs €3 and takes 31 min.
The fastest way to get from Crestet to Carpentras is to taxi which takes 30 min and costs €60 - €75.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Mairie and arriving at Four à Chaux. Services depart four times a day, and operate Monday to Saturday. The journey takes approximately 31 min.
The distance between Crestet and Carpentras is 23 km. The road distance is 25 km.
The best way to get from Crestet to Carpentras without a car is to bus which takes 31 min and costs €3.
The bus from Mairie to Four à Chaux takes 31 min including transfers and departs four times a day.
Crestet to Carpentras bus services, operated by ZOU! Proximité, depart from Mairie station.
Crestet to Carpentras bus services, operated by ZOU! Proximité, arrive at Four à Chaux station.
Yes, the driving distance between Crestet to Carpentras is 25 km. It takes approximately 30 min to drive from Crestet to Carpentras.
There are 122+ hotels available in Carpentras.
What companies run services between Crestet, France and Carpentras, France?
ZOU! Proximité operates a bus from Mairie to Four à Chaux 4 times a day. Tickets cost €3 and the journey takes 31 min. Zou! Lignes Express also services this route 5 times a week.
